Pysanka is a Ukrainian decorative egg, created by using a wax batik method. Beeswax is mixed with soot and melted. A stylus is used to ‘write’ or make designs and symbols on the egg. Color is added by dipping the egg. Once the last dark color is used, the wax is melted over a flame and wiped away to reveal the colorful design underneath.
